Today, Veronica and Jillian emphasize the need for proactive, creative, and patient approaches when building relationships. Veronica mentions her SPIN methodology regarding understanding the audience and planning tactics to approach them effectively.
Veronica Guguian discusses the importance of mindset in business development and emphasizes the need to switch from a negative mentality to a positive one. She suggests being curious, attending events, and engaging with people without expecting immediate business outcomes.
Veronica also emphasizes the significance of follow-up and offers practical tips for maintaining contact, such as using calendars or LinkedIn. Jillian Vorce agrees with Veronica's approach and adds that building relationships through genuine conversations is vital in business development.
Both speakers stress the value of adding value to others rather than simply selling products or services. They highlight the importance of making connections between individuals without expecting anything in return but still following up on those introductions later if necessary. Additionally, they discuss how rejection can lead closer to success by filtering out incompatible clients and mention that circumstances may change over time, making previously rejected prospects potential future customers.
Veronica Guguian emphasizes the importance of focusing on the undecided segment of potential clients and building relationships with them. She also highlights the value of gathering feedback to improve services and increase conversion rates.
Jillian Vorce discusses the significance of raising one's profile through different mediums like content creation, networking, speaking engagements, etc. She advises leveraging both online and offline strategies for maximum impact. The transcript also touches upon the concept of outreach, suggesting that personalized and well-researched approaches are more effective than cold emails. Consistency is emphasized as a key factor in long-term success, while neglecting business development can lead to feast or famine cycles.
